Toxic lead removal services focus on identifying and eliminating lead-based materials from residential and commercial properties. These services typically involve thorough inspections to locate sources of lead, such as old paint, pipes, or contaminated soil. Once identified, trained professionals employ specialized techniques to safely remove or contain lead hazards, ensuring that the property meets safety standards. The goal is to reduce the risk of lead exposure, which can pose serious health concerns, especially for children and pregnant individuals.
Lead exposure can cause a variety of health problems, including developmental delays, neurological issues, and other chronic health conditions. Toxic lead removal services help address these issues by effectively removing lead sources from living and working environments. Proper removal not only minimizes health risks but also helps property owners comply with safety regulations and avoid potential liabilities associated with lead contamination. These services are essential in environments where lead-based paint or materials are present and deteriorating.
Properties that commonly utilize lead removal services include older homes built before the 1978 ban on lead-based paint, rental properties, schools, and commercial buildings undergoing renovations. Many of these structures may have lead in their paint, pipes, or soil, which can deteriorate over time and become hazardous. Additionally, properties located in areas with past industrial activity or contaminated soil may require lead remediation to ensure safety for occupants and visitors.

The overview below groups typical Toxic Lead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tampa,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Costs - Lead inspection services for lead removal typically range from $200 to $600, depending on property size and inspection complexity. Larger or multi-unit properties may cost more for comprehensive testing.
Lead Removal Services - The cost for professional lead paint removal can vary from $1,500 to $10,000 or more. Factors influencing price include the extent of contamination and the method of removal used.
Containment and Cleanup - Containment and cleanup procedures during lead removal generally fall between $1,000 and $4,000. This includes setting up barriers and safely disposing of hazardous materials.
Post-Removal Testing - Post-removal testing to ensure lead hazards are eliminated typically costs between $150 and $400. This step verifies that the property is safe for occupancy after services are completed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is lead removal service? Lead removal service involves professional techniques to eliminate toxic lead hazards from homes and buildings, especially in areas with older structures.
How do professionals remove lead-based paint? Trained service providers use specialized methods such as safe scraping, chemical treatments, or encapsulation to remove or contain lead-based paint safely.
Are lead removal services safe for residents? Yes, certified local service providers follow safety protocols to ensure the environment remains safe during and after lead removal procedures.
